I have a 52x CD ROM. Recently it has stopped reading any CDs that I put in the tray. and i when i try browsing the drive i get an error message that says " D:\ is not accessible. The device is not ready. "
I checked the properties and it says the device is working properly. I think the reading head is probably dirty, but I dont know how to clean that, if its possible at all. If it could be something else, let me know.
First off, yes it is very easy to clean it, there are special cleanig kits availabe at just about any store that sells computer supplies (just about any knid of supplie, too). Just ask for a CD drive cleaning kit...
Second, the "read head" is a little laser, with a glass lens, that can get dirty very easily...dust, smoke, grease...just about anything that will make your furniture dusty will have an impact on it.
Third, it could be something else but the best place to start is with a cleaning. Eliminate dirt as a possibilty and if the problem still occurs we can try to troubleshoot it some more.
